Section 820.110 - Rules and standards for driver qualification and training and accident reports
(1) The State Board of Education shall adopt and enforce rules to establish requirements of operation, qualifications or special training of drivers and special accident reports for school buses and school activity vehicles.
(2) The governing board of a public university listed in ORS 352.002 may adopt and enforce separate standards of the type described under this section for school buses and school activity vehicles that are under its jurisdiction.
(3) The rules and standards adopted under this section:
(a) Are subject to ORS 820.190 and 820.200 and to any other statute or regulation relating to the operation of vehicles, qualifications of drivers and accident reports.
(b) Must be consistent with requirements established by statute or by rule adopted under statutory authority that relate to the same subject.
(c) May include different requirements for different classes or types of school buses or school activity vehicles.
(d) May include any exemptions determined appropriate under ORS 820.150.
(4) If the Department of Transportation suspends, cancels or revokes any driving privileges of a person who holds a school bus endorsement, the Department of Transportation shall notify the Department of Education of the suspension, cancellation or revocation.
